Advancing DevSecOps with Generative AI is a comprehensive guide that explores the integration of Generative AI into DevSecOps practices to build secure, scalable, and intelligent software delivery pipelines. Authored by seasoned DevOps architect Srinivasa Rao Singireddy, the book outlines foundational DevSecOps principles such as shift-left security, automation, and continuous monitoring, while also detailing essential frameworks including NIST SP 800, OWASP, ISO 27001, and SLSA. The text provides a practical overview of modern security toolchains, covering areas like static and dynamic code analysis, container and infrastructure security, secrets detection, and software composition analysis. Through the lens of Generative AI, the book highlights cutting-edge advancements in secure code generation, threat intelligence, synthetic test data creation, and ChatOps for streamlined incident response. Aimed at DevSecOps professionals, cloud architects, and security engineers, this guide equips readers with actionable strategies to modernize legacy systems and design secure-by-default cloud-native environments.
